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Aspen Roller | gammarid shrimp |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Malacostraca (Crustaceans)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Amphipoda (Amphipoda) |
| Family | Tortricidae | Gammaridae |
| Genus | Ancylis | Gammarus |
| Species | Ancylis laetana | Gammarus salinus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Aspen Roller and gammarid shrimp share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Arthropoda. (Arthropods)
